Special Feeder
Pig Sale
Harrisonburg, VA
June 8,1971
There were 2,840 head
sold. All pigs were graded by
Representatives of the
VDAC’s Division of Markets,
Livestock Section on USDA
standards and sold by the
hundredweight
1 & 2 30-49 lbs. $94.50-
102.00; 50-69 lbs. $77.00-90.00;
70-99 lbs. $51.75-63.50.
3 30-49 lbs. $88.5004.50; 50-
69 lbs. $64.5006.00; 7099 lbs.
$57.0061.00.
Utility 3050 lbs. $73.00
79.00.
No. 4 3050 lbs. $71.0085.00.
Light weights 26 lbs.
$98.50.
